5 GOOGLE ANALYTICS

On our website we use Google Analytics, a web analytics service provided by Google. Cookies are saved on the Users’ computers which allow an analysis of the Users’ use of the website.
The information generated by the cookie about the use of the public part of our website is, as a rule, transferred to a Google server in the USA and stored there. We use the service on our website with activated IP anonymization. This means that on our website, your IP address is shortened beforehand by Google within member states of the European Union or in other contracting states of the Agreement on the European Economic Area and therefore anonymised. Only in exceptional cases will the full IP address be sent to a Google server in the US and shortened there. Google will use this information to evaluate the use of the website, to compile reports on website activity, and to provide further services related to the use of the website and the Internet to us as operator of the website.

The IP address transmitted by your browser as part of Google Analytics will not be merged with other Google data.

6 SOCIAL PLUGINS

We use social plugins (“plugins”) from various social networks.

When you visit a web page containing plugins, the browser establishes a direct connection with the servers of the respective social network. The contents of the plugins are transmitted from the respective social network directly to the browser and integrated by the latter into the website. By integrating the plugins, the social network receives the information that the device used by the User has accessed the website.

If you are logged in to the respective social network, your visit of our website will be assigned to your account on the respective social network. If you interact with the plugins, for example, by using the Facebook “Like” button or make a comment, the corresponding information is transmitted directly to the respective social network and stored there.

Please note that we receive no information about the content of the transmitted data or of the use of these by the respective social network.

The purpose and scope of the data collection and the further processing and use of the data by the respective social network as well as the respective rights and options for the protection of the privacy of the User are governed by the privacy policy of the respective social network.
